This research is conducted to study the quality of VGI for disaster management in the context of Marine Spatial Data Infrastructure (MSDI). The aim of this study is to better understand the potential and quality of VGI in terms of how VGI participants can provide geospatial information about marine and coastal areas. If you agree to participate in the study, you will be asked to answer general questions and enter (via mouse click) spatial data, e.g. location, on the map according to the photos of various marine incidents.
